Originally Posted by squirlz Take out the inner fender liner on the drivers side, you will see a huge 4" grommet. Poke the wire through and watch it come out the other side. Nothing is easier than this.
X2. By far the best place also for running the power line of any size.
What I did on mine was there was this 3, maybe 4 in circle right at about where the glove box is and I ran my 0 gauge through there... Cut a hole in the rubber with a razor and then ran it through my car... When I bought my eclipse this guy had ran the wire through the fender and everytime the door shut it would pinch the wire =\

Can also cut a slit in the rubber grommet where the engine harness goes through the firewall and feed the power wire through there. The hole is plenty big enough for even a 0 gauge wire.
